Scope: replace the legacy Ormundo ORM layer in the Tarnwick billing service with the new Graniteline data mapper. Do not touch migration scripts until phase two. Tests live in the compat suite; keep them green. If the schema-admin account locks during migration testing, recover it via the Graniteline bootstrap tool. The tool asks for one input, and that recovery passphrase appears right below.

strongbox words: druiel-frador-brieth-druys-fenys-zorwyn-zorael

Quick note for this week's sync: the Chirpstack ingest service is, frankly, way too chatty. We sample logs aggressively so the Pondview cluster doesn't drown — debug lines get heavy sampling, warnings lighter, errors none at all. If you bump any rate, flag it in the sync channel first since storage quotas are shared. Current sampling constants are listed below for reference.

tuning constants:
RATE_LIMITS = {
    "zorael": 10,
    "oliix": 1,
    "holix": 2,
    "quenix": 10,
}

Subject: DR drill Thursday — PedalShift rebalancer

Hi — quick brief before Thursday's disaster-recovery drill. We'll simulate a full outage of the PedalShift rebalancing service and fail over to the Northquay standby cluster. Your job: restore the dispatch queue from the last snapshot and confirm truck routing resumes within 20 minutes. Credentials for the standby admin console are in the drill vault. To unlock the vault during the drill, use the recovery passphrase below.

recovery phrase for bawig-tajog: ulamir-zordor